Bean to Cup Coffee Machine

Bean to cup machines give you the highest quality coffee with the click of a button. They use whole beans, and then grind them prior to the brewing. This prevents the loss of flavor that results from grinding and storing.

The machine then forces hot, aromatic water through the ground, resulting in a luscious flavorful, aromatic coffee shot. The machine offers a variety of customization options that can be tailored to individual preferences.

Cost-effectiveness

Bean to cup machines crush the entire bean prior to extraction, instead of using pre-packaged pods. The process is fast and automated and drinks can be made in just seconds. The machine will pour your beverage of choice into the appropriate cup, as also heating and texturing milk for you when required. The majority of machines have rinsing cycles both before and after shutting off, to ensure that there is no residue left behind on the milk or coffee spouts. The used grounds are tipped into a bin, which doesn't require daily emptying and most come with a visual prompt to let you know when it's full.

Convenience

Bean-to-cup coffee machines are a simple way to make freshly brewed, high-quality coffee. They grind the beans and then brew the coffee. They heat and then froth the milk all at the push of the button. Many of them are versatile and can be used to create a variety of drinks. They also provide a great level of consistency, as they are pre-set to deliver the correct quantity of milk and coffee for each drink.

These machines are more costly than pod or capsule coffee makers. However they can save money over time by allowing you to use coffee beans that are less expensive that are bought in bulk. They can also reduce your waste, as the machine uses only the exact amount of beans needed to produce each cup of coffee.

A variety of bean to cup coffee makers let you choose the strength of your beverage and also the degree to which fine or coarse you want the beans to be ground. You can also select from a range of milk alternatives, including dairy alternatives. The machines can be programmed to automatically clean themselves, and many have a timer that reminds you that they require a thorough cleaning or descaling.

Quality

A coffee maker with a bean-to-cup design can increase the productivity of your team. It will make them feel relaxed and at ease while they work and is crucial to a healthy workplace. Before you buy one, keep these tips in mind. Make sure the machine is able to produce various drinks. Also, think about the dimensions of the cups it can serve.

The majority of coffee-making machines use pods or preground beans, which do not have the freshness and flavor that whole beans possess. A bean-to-cup machine grinds the beans before brewing them to preserve their aroma and flavor. Then, it brews the beans and adds milk to make the beverage you desire. In addition, bean-to-cup machines offer a wide range of options for customization such as grind size and brew strength.

Another benefit of a bean-to cup coffee maker is that it produces a consistent cup of coffee every time. The machine will grind the beans, measure the exact amount, tamp them, heat and froth the milk and force hot water through the ground coffee to create a rich and delicious cup of coffee. This eliminates the need for staff to prepare each drink, which could cause mistakes and inconsistencies. In addition, bean-to-cup coffee machines typically perform rinse cycles prior to and following each use to ensure that the coffee spout and milk spouts are clean.

A good bean-to-cup coffee machine is also easy to use and come with an intuitive user interface. The majority of these machines feature touchscreens or digital displays making it easy to navigate through the various options. Some machines will allow you to control the brewing strength, temperature, and brewing volume of each cup.

A bean-to-cup machine can make a variety of drinks including a simple cup of coffee to a cappuccino with thick froth or rich hot chocolate.
